# Flickerbus Environments — Fan-out Backpressure

Flickerbus handles notification fan-out for all Harrowgate apps. Each environment applies backpressure differently: dev drops excess messages, staging queues unbounded (don't copy this), production sheds load above the watermark and pages on-call. New team members should compare environments before tuning anything. The production backpressure settings currently in effect are listed below.

deployment values, bawig-kawip:
ISTAEL_LOG_LEVEL=error
ISTAEL_METRICS_HOST=metrics.istael.tolvaqsys.internal
ISTAEL_POOL_SIZE=16

## Releases

Pickroute releases are cut from the `stable` branch every second Thursday. Each release bundles the optimizer core, the bin-assignment heuristics, and the warehouse layout schemas into a single signed archive. Do not publish an archive that has not passed the full pick-list regression suite; the Larkwell depot simulation must complete with zero misroutes. Version numbers follow strict semver, and the changelog must be updated before tagging. All archives are verified at install time against our release key, which is shown below.

deploy key for kagup-bawig: bky9_ZMq28eTw9

## Configuration

Stormrelay fans weather alerts out to registered plugins over the Galeharbor message bus. Plugin authors must set SR_REGION_FILTER to the regions they handle and SR_BATCH_SIZE to a value the bus operator approved. Malformed filters cause silent drops, so validate with `stormrelay check` first. The bus broker requires an access credential, supplied on the following line:

secret setting of bagag-kajof: RELAY_SECRET8=d9a517d5